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Several HVAC issues require emergency service. Acknowledging these concerns can assist you know when to call for professional aid: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working entirely, specifically during severe weather, it's more than simply an trouble-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C professionals can detect and fix the problem without delay, restoring your home's convenience and security.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Strange seem like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system typically signify a serious mechanical problem that might cause bigger problems if not addressed quickly. Likewise, uncommon smells may show electrical problems or even gas leakages. Our professional HVAC professionals can identify these issues and make necessary repair work before they become hazardous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can damage your home and cause mold growth. Our contractors find the source of leakages and repair them correctly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ks reduce your a/c's cooling capability and can hurt the environment. They need expert attention as refrigerant dealing with require spec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ical components in your HVAC system present fire risks and ought to be addressed instantly by qualified professionals. Our HVAC contractors have the training to safely fix electrical problems.

Cooling Maintenance

Regular maintenance keeps your a/c system running effectively. Our professional HVAC specialists carry out detailed upkeep services that include:

  • Cleaning or changing air filters
  • Inspecting refrigerant levels
  • Cleaning up condenser and evaporator coils
  • Examining and cleaning up drain lines
  • Examining electrical connections
  • Oiling moving parts
  • Testing thermostat operation
  • Validating proper airflow

Heating System Maintenance

Regular maintenance avoids lots of heating problems and extends the life of your system. Our professional HVAC contractors carry out comprehensive maintenance services that include: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for fractures
  • Checking combustion effectiveness
  • Testing security controls
  • Cleaning up or replacing filters
  • Inspecting electrical connections
  • Oiling moving parts
  • Cleaning burners and adjusting the flame

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ited air flow makes your system work more difficult and decreases comfort. Our HVAC contractors identify airflow issues, whether triggered by duct concerns, unclean filters, or fan issues.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ct problems, insulation problems, or an improperly sized system. Our professional HVAC contractors can diagnose these issues and recommend options.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system turns on and off regularly, it squanders energy and wears out parts faster. Our HVAC specialists can identify whether the problem originates from a clogged fil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den increases in energy costs often suggest HVAC inadequacy. Our specialists perform energy efficiency evaluations to identify the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ems must assist control ind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er or too dry in winter season, our HVAC professionals can advise services to enhance conv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    In some cases what seems like a system failure is actually a thermostat issue. Our HVAC specialists can fix or replace th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or wise designs for better comfort control and energy cost savings.
